Monthly, the median rent in Destin is around $1,369 per month and the median price of a home in Destin costs around $286,576. The rent burden for Destin is about 19.8% of the average person's monthly income.
Out of the total population of Destin, 12.0% have some form of disability, 70.5% participate in the labor force, 18.2% do not have health insurance, and 7.1% live in poverty. Destin has a population density of 691 people per square mile. The current population of Destin consists of 13,765 people. Of the population of Destin 42.7% have a college degree, 20.7% have a high-school diploma, and 14.1% have a graduate degree. Racially, the population of Destin is 1.8% mixed race, 86.1% white, 0.9% Native American, 10.2% Hispanic, 0.0% Pacific Islander or Native Hawaiian, 2.0% Asian, 2.3% black, and 6.9% other or not specified. In Destin, 15.0% of the people are veterans of the United States military. Based on gender, 50.6% are female and 49.4% are male. The median age of Destin is 40 years old.
Based on natural beauty, Florida ranks 21st in the nation. Out of a national average of 100, Florida has a cost of living index rating of 99, a grocery index rating of 104, and a housing index rating of 95. The quality of life enjoyed by the average Florida citizen is ranked 13th nation-wide. Additionally, Florida is ranked 29th by healthcare standards. There are 218 general hospitals and 108 health centers that provide care for 21,626,797 Florida residents. The top three hospitals in the state are considered to be St. Joseph’s Hospital, Sarasota Memorial Hospital, and Jupiter Medical Center.
The median age in the state is 42, and 34% of the population is over the age of 55. During the latest presidential election, 49% voted for the Republican candidate while 48% voted for the Democratic candidate. In terms of diversity, Florida ranks 8th in the nation and is considered LGBTQ friendly. In terms of religion, 35% of Florida residents attend religious services among the 15,611 different congregations that are available in the state. The top three Christian denominations in the state are Evangelical Protestant-24%, Mainline Protestant-14%, and Historically Black Protestant-8%. The top three non-Christian denominations in the state are Jewish-3%, Muslim-<1%, and Buddhist-<1%. In Florida there are 290 masonic lodges.
The average temperature in the summer rises to around 82°F. Over the summer months the average high temperature peaks at around 95°F during the month of July. In the summer, the average low temperature drops to around 66°F during the month of June. The average temperature in the winter falls to around 60°F. The average high winter temperature is around 79°F in the month of February. In the winter months, the average low temperature falls to around 36°F during the month of January. The average air quality index rating in Florida is 37.0 AQI. The average air quality index rating peaks in the month of April with a rating of around 47.9 AQI. The average monthly precipitation for the state of Florida is around 4.54 inches. The most precipitation occurs in June with an average of 11.50 inches of precipitation a month. On average, the humidity rating for Florida is around 75%. Humidity levels tend to reach their peak in the month of September at around 78%. While residents of Florida mostly enjoy pleasant conditions, it's important to be aware of inclement weather as well, which in Florida can include hurricanes and floods.
The state of Florida has a diverse array of plant and animal life. Local plant life can consist of muhly grass, southern magnolia, beautyberry, and a wide variety of palms. While venturing throughout the state, you might see animals such as the west indian (florida) manatee , the wild hog, the gray fox, or the florida panther. The state animal of Florida is the Florida Panther.
